Every year at Christmas time a German market comes to town, and everyone goes out to do their Christmas shopping, drilled mulled wine and eat waffles. It's a beautiful market, so naturally I went along with my camera and macro lens. Here are a few of my favorite shots from that night:
Blurry, I know. It's an attempt at artiness.
They also have rides at the Christmas market. Here are a couple of shots of the rides:
It was cold taking those! Very very cold! I highly recommend a pair of silk gloves. They're thin enough for you to operate your equipment without getting cold burns from touching cold metal tripods.
